Adding iron oxide black to rubber can significantly improve its wear resistance, tensile strength, and tear resistance. Its high hardness particles can be uniformly dispersed in rubber, reducing the wear of the rubber matrix and effectively transmitting and dispersing stress when subjected to tension or tearing, thereby improving the durability of rubber products.
 
In addition, iron oxide black has good dispersibility and can be evenly distributed in the rubber matrix, avoiding agglomeration and improving the quality uniformity and performance stability of rubber products. Moreover, iron oxide black can absorb ultraviolet rays, reduce the destructive effect of ultraviolet rays on rubber, and improve the weather resistance and service life of rubber products.
 
Black rubber products are widely used in fields such as automotive tires and rubber seals.
